Water Leak Repair in Denver, CO
Water leak repair services address issues related to unwanted water escaping from plumbing systems, appliances, or fixtures within residential properties. These services typically cover a range of projects, including fixing leaks behind walls, under sinks, in basements, or within the foundation, as well as repairing damaged pipes, fittings, and fixtures. Property owners often seek this service to prevent water damage, reduce waste, and restore proper plumbing function, especially when signs like damp spots, mold, or increased water bills are present.
Before requesting water leak repair, homeowners usually want to understand the potential causes of the leak, the scope of the repair needed, and any necessary inspections or diagnostics to locate hidden issues. It’s also common to inquire about the impact on the property, such as whether walls or flooring will need to be opened or replaced, and to ensure that the repair will effectively resolve the problem to avoid recurring leaks. Clear communication about these aspects can help property owners make informed decisions about their plumbing needs.

Common Water Leak Repair Jobs
Pipe leaks - repairs to fix broken or burst water pipes in residential plumbing systems.
Ceiling leaks - addressing water intrusion from roof or plumbing issues that cause ceiling damage.
Slab leaks - locating and repairing leaks beneath concrete slabs to prevent structural damage.
Fixture leaks - fixing dripping faucets, toilets, and other plumbing fixtures to conserve water.
Water line repairs - restoring damaged or leaking water supply lines to ensure proper flow.
Hidden leaks - detecting and repairing leaks that are concealed behind walls or underground.
Water Leak Repair Questions
How can I tell if I have a water leak? Signs include unexplained increases in water bills, damp spots on walls or floors, and the sound of running water when no fixtures are in use.
What types of leaks are common in homes? Common leaks include pipe bursts, leaking faucets, running toilets, and hidden leaks behind walls or under floors.
Why is it important to repair water leaks promptly? Early repairs prevent water damage, mold growth, and higher utility costs, helping to protect the property’s structure and value.
What areas are typically checked during leak repairs? Areas such as plumbing lines, fixtures, appliances, and hidden pipes behind walls or beneath flooring are inspected for leaks.
